python爬虫框架有哪些话题讨论。解读python爬虫框架有哪些知识,想了解学习python爬虫框架有哪些,请参与python爬虫框架有哪些话题讨论。
python爬虫框架有哪些话题已于 2025-06-20 00:29:57 更新
1. Scrapy框架 Scrapy是一个成熟、高效的Python爬虫框架,能快速提取网络数据。广泛应用于爬虫开发、数据挖掘、数据监测、自动化测试等领域。2. Crawley框架 Crawley框架专注于改变数据获取方式,提供简单易用的工具,帮助开发者高效开发。3. Portia框架 Portia是一款无需编程基础的可视化爬虫工具,通过网页界面...
Scrapy,是一个高级爬虫框架,专为快速高效地抓取网站并提取结构化数据而设计。除了用于构建复杂的爬虫项目,Scrapy还支持项目文件结构,内置选择器功能,能够快速异步处理请求,自动化提取数据。Selenium,一款基于浏览器的自动化程序库,适用于JavaScript渲染的网页,提供与任何浏览器配合的测试功能,包括表单提交...
python爬虫框架讲解:1.Scrapy Scrapy是一个为了爬取网站数据,提取结构性数据而编写的应用框架。可以应用在包括数据挖掘,信息处理或存储历史数据等一系列的程序中。用这个框架可以轻松爬下来如亚马逊商品信息之类的数据。2.PySpider pyspider是一个用python实现的功能强大的网络爬虫系统,能在浏览器界面上进行...
Pyspider是一个由Binux开发的Python爬虫框架,专注于提供去重调度、队列抓取、异常处理和监控等功能。以下是关于Pyspider的详细理解:核心特性:去重调度:确保在抓取过程中不会重复访问相同的页面。队列抓取:按照指定的顺序或优先级抓取页面。异常处理:自动处理抓取过程中可能出现的各种异常,提高爬虫的稳定性。
Python爬虫入门:Scrapy框架中的Spider类介绍 Spider类定义与作用: 定义:Spider是Scrapy框架提供的一个基本类,用于定义如何抓取某个网站,包括执行抓取操作和从网页中提取结构化数据。 作用:其他类如CrawlSpider等都需要从Spider类中继承,实现特定网站的抓取逻辑。Scrapy.Spider类的常用属性: name:字符串...
1.Scrapy是一个为了爬取网站数据,提取结构性数据而编写的应用框架。 可以应用在包括数据挖掘,信息处理或存储历史数据等一系列的程序中 2.pyspider 是一个用python实现的功能强大的网络爬虫系统,能在浏览器界面上进行脚本的编写,功能的调度和爬取结果的实时查看,后端使用常用的数据库进行爬取结果的存储...
提到爬虫框架,scrapy框架无疑是一个明星选择,它是Python中非常受欢迎的爬虫框架之一,以其简单、便捷和易于上手的特点广受开发者喜爱。scrapy框架的核心在于它是一个用于抓取特定web站点信息并提取特定结构数据的强大框架。它的官网地址是http://scrapy.org,用途广泛,涵盖网络爬虫开发、数据挖掘、数据监控...
Scrapy是一个功能强大的爬虫框架,依赖于Twisted、lxml、pyOpenSSL等库,其安装方法根据平台的不同而有所不同。在Mac上,确保安装了C编译器和开发头文件后,使用pip安装Scrapy即可。安装完毕后,在命令行输入scrapy,若出现类似结果,证明Scrapy已成功安装。常见的安装错误,如six包版本过低、缺少Libffi库、...
向大家推荐十个Python爬虫框架。1、Scrapy:Scrapy是一个为了爬取网站数据,提取结构性数据而编写的应用框架。 可以应用在包括数据挖掘,信息处理或存储历史数据等一系列的程序中。它是很强大的爬虫框架,可以满足简单的页面爬取,比如可以明确获知url pattern的情况。用这个框架可以轻松爬下来如亚马逊商品信息...
urllib, requests, grab, pycurl, urllib3, httplib2, RoboBrowser, MechanicalSoup, mecanize, socket异步工具: treq, aiohttp网络爬虫框架 功能齐全的框架: grab, Scrapy, pyspider, cola解析器与清理 HTML/XML解析器: lxml, cssselect, pyquery, BeautifulSoup, html5lib, feedparser, MarkupSafe, x...